The distance between the lenses in a typical stereo camera (the intra-axial distance) is about the distance between one's eyes (known as the intra-ocular distance) and is about 6.35 cm, though a longer base line (greater inter-camera distance) produces more extreme 3-dimensionality. Use of multiple cameras


Dual cameras

Modern low cost digital cameras, and even DSLR cameras, can be mounted in pairs, with both triggered simultaneously. For nonmoving images this can be done by pressing both camera actuating buttons simultaneously, but this is not sufficiently accurate for moving objects. Certain camera models can accept modified programming from an image chip, and the software to trigger a slave camera from a master has been developed as open source software. Use of one camera and one lens

In late 2012, Samsung announced its NX300 camera. Using just one (optional) lens, this camera can take 2D photos, 3D photos, or Full HD movies, simply by changing the mode. The optional lens is a proprietary, 45mm f/1.8
prime lens In film and photography, a prime lens is a fixed focal length photographic lens (as opposed to a zoom lens), typically with a maximum aperture from f2.8 to f1.2. The term can also mean the primary lens in a combination lens system. Confusion be ...
. The NX300 has two LCD screens in the optical path which are used to "black out" their respective half of the lens, sending a slightly different image to the sensor. Another method is used by Sony and Panasonic. With burst captures, the camera should be shifted sideways about 10 centimeters and the camera will choose the two best images with which to create a 3D MPO file. The depth is not as good, but can certainly allow the differentiation of what is in front and what is behind. Pentax and Kúla 3D have made stereoadapters, sometimes called beamsplitters, for stereoscopic photography with DSLR camera lenses.
